Troubleshooting Common Issues in Industrial Garment Washers

Addressing common problems in industrial garment equipment often involves straightforward diagnostics. A sudden loss of water pressure might indicate a clogged water inlet , a defective pressure gauge , or a defect with the main water control. Uneven cleaning can stem from incorrect garment placement or a worn impeller. Furthermore, excessive vibration during the rinse process could signal damaged bearings or a broken drive belt .

  • Check the inlet for blockages .
  • Inspect impeller for issues.
  • Hear for strange sounds .
Consistent maintenance and periodic inspections are crucial for preventing major breakdowns and ensuring optimal functionality.

Reducing Water & Energy Consumption with Industrial Garment Washers

Industrial laundry equipment represent a significant use of both H2O and electricity within the clothing business. Fortunately, modern technologies are now offered to substantially decrease this impact. These include improved washing processes like ozone sanitization, reduced water quantities, and efficient motor designs. Implementing these approaches can lead to remarkable savings and a more responsible practice for manufacturers across the globe.
